Vice Mayor of Fremont Bob Wieckowski visited
the Sunmia/Geosis Facility
Sunmia, February 23rd 2010
Vice Mayor of Fremont, Bob Wieckowski visited the Sunmia facility on
Tuesday, February 23rd. Vice Mayor Wieckowski was given a presentation
regarding all Sunmia products and how it can benefit the city of Fremont.
As a candidate for the 20th District, California State Assembly, Mr.Wieckowski
is an environmentalist who also believes small businesses are a sound
investment for our local economy. The presentation was conducted by Sunmia
CEO Vincent Huang who described how Sunmia products can help the city
of Fremont in its goal of becoming a "Green City". Present at the facility
was also the vice mayor's campaign manager, Ms. Margaret Hanlon-Gradie.
Shortly after the presentation, Vice Mayor Wieckowski was given a tour
of the facility and the showroom. Mr.Wieckowski believed that Sunmia Solar
Lights may become a great addition to his pet project, the Gateway Project.
After a brief photo session, the Vice Mayor took leave. Sunmia is honored
to have Vice Mayor Bob Wieckowski visit our facility.

Sunmia Product Presentation at Berkeley City
Hall
Sunmia, February 10th 2010
The Sunmia group presented it's products to the Parks and Recreation
department at the City of Berkeley, California on Wednesday, February
10th 2010. The presentation took place at noon and lasted for approximately
an hour.
The Sunmia group conducted a presentation for Ms. Kao Yi-Liang and Mr.
Brad Richards from the Parks, Recreation and Waterfront department regarding
the wide spectrum of products available under the Sunmia brand. The presentation
covered the basics of each Sunmia Solar Light model and also additional
components seen in the Sunmia product line. Immediately following the
slide show, member of the Sunmia group conducted a product presentation,
displaying how the solar lights works and looks when switched on. The
floor was later opened for questions directed to Sunmia's CEO Louise Huang.
This presentation was the beginning to many other presentations that Sunmia
will conduct with cities and counties from around the United States of
America.
